Miño de San Esteban, Soria, Spain

Overview

Miño de San Esteban is a charming hamlet set amidst vineyards and rolling hills of Soria province. With only 40 residents, it offers a tranquil snapshot of rural life, featuring historic stone buildings and scenic countryside.

Best Time to Visit

May-September for mild weather and local wine festivals.

Local Tips

Public transport is limited, so rent a car to explore the region. The village has very few shops; bring essentials, especially if staying overnight.

Cultural Etiquette

Greet locals with a friendly "hola"; tipping is appreciated but not expected in small bars. Dress is casual, but remember respectful attire for churches.

Safety Warnings

No particular safety concerns; exercise standard rural caution at night due to low lighting and wildlife.

Hidden Gems

Explore the Romanesque church, walk vineyard trails, and picnic by the arroyo. Ask locals about seasonal wine tastings and grape harvest activities.
